1. White Water Rafting in Bali
White water rafting is one of the most popular adventure activities in Bali. The island boasts thrilling rivers perfect for rafting, offering breathtaking views of lush jungles, waterfalls, and rice paddies.
Best Rafting Locations in Bali
Ayung River (Ubud) – Ideal for beginners, featuring Class II and III rapids.
Telaga Waja River (Karangasem) – A more challenging course with Class III and IV rapids.
Melangit River (Klungkung) – Short but intense rapids, great for adrenaline junkies.
Price Range
Expect to pay between $25 to $50 per person, depending on the river and operator. Many packages include lunch, safety gear, and a guide.
2. Canyoning at Aling-Aling Waterfall
If you love a mix of hiking, climbing, and cliff jumping, canyoning at Aling-Aling Waterfall is a must-try adventure in Bali. Located in Sambangan village, this natural attraction features multiple waterfalls, each with different heights for jumping and sliding.
Highlights
Cliff jumps from 5m, 10m, and 15m heights.
Natural water slides for an exciting ride.
Guided tours with safety equipment.
Price Range
The price for a guided canyoning experience ranges from $40 to $70 per person, including safety gear and professional guidance.
3. Paragliding Over Bali’s Coastline
Paragliding is an incredible way to see Bali from a bird’s-eye view. The island’s stunning cliffs and beaches make it a prime spot for this sport.
Best Paragliding Locations in Bali
Timbis Beach – Stunning views of limestone cliffs and the Indian Ocean.
Nusa Dua – Fly over luxurious resorts and golden beaches.
Uluwatu – Experience the thrill of soaring above the famous Uluwatu Temple.
Price Range
A tandem paragliding experience costs between $50 and $100 per person, depending on the flight duration and location.

5. Scuba Diving and Snorkeling in Bali’s Waters
Bali is home to some of the best diving and snorkeling spots in the world. The island’s rich marine life and coral reefs make it a diver’s paradise.
Best Diving and Snorkeling Locations
Tulamben – Famous for the USAT Liberty shipwreck.
Nusa Penida – Known for manta rays and crystal-clear waters.
Menjangan Island – Ideal for vibrant coral reefs and marine diversity.
Price Range
Snorkeling tours start at $20 per person, while scuba diving packages range from $50 to $150, depending on the location and number of dives.
6. Surfing the Waves of Bali
Bali is a surfer’s paradise, offering waves suitable for all skill levels. Whether you’re a beginner or an experienced surfer, there’s a beach for you.
Best Surfing Spots
Kuta Beach – Ideal for beginners with gentle waves.
Uluwatu – Perfect for experienced surfers with challenging breaks.
Canggu – A trendy surf spot with a mix of easy and advanced waves.
Price Range
Surfboard rentals start at $5 per hour, and surfing lessons range from $25 to $50 per session.
7. Bungee Jumping in Bali
For the ultimate adrenaline rush, try bungee jumping in Bali. This extreme activity is not for the faint-hearted but promises an unforgettable experience.
Best Bungee Jumping Spot
AJ Hackett Bali (Seminyak) – A 45-meter jump above a scenic pool, with options for night jumps and fire jumps.
Price Range
Expect to pay around $50 to $100 per jump, depending on the package.
8. Jungle Swing in Ubud
Bali’s jungle swings offer a thrilling yet picturesque experience, perfect for those who want a mix of adventure and Instagram-worthy moments.
Best Swing Locations
Bali Swing – The most famous, with multiple swing heights.
Tegallalang Rice Terrace Swing – Stunning views of the rice fields.
Wanagiri Hidden Hills Swing – Overlooking Lake Buyan and Lake Tamblingan.
Price Range
Entry fees range from $10 to $40, depending on the swing location and package.

4. What is the best time to try adventure activities in Bali?
The dry season (April to October) is ideal for most outdoor activities, as the weather is stable and pleasant.
